A process for removing higher organic iodides, including hexyl iodide, from
an acetic acid product obtained by carbonylating methanol and/or a
reactive derivative thereof in the presence of a finite concentration of
water, Group VIII noble metal catalyst, methyl iodide as co-catalyst, and
optionally a catalyst promoter, which process includes the step of
subjecting an aqueous composition comprising acetic acid and at least one
higher organic iodide to distillation in a column, or section of a column,
separating water overhead from a dry acetic acid fraction, wherein the
water concentration on the feed tray of the column, or section of the
column, is greater than 8% by weight and the water concentration in the
head of the column, and/or section of the column, is greater than 70% by
weight.
